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8304606554 3053 299
71 02711221380 50153200707
71 02711221380 50153200707
21961 4219451196 26350914
All about undefined
Interested in learning more?
71 02711221380 50153200707
21961 4219451196 26350914
See more
9762190 744848
14929 62332 4170174 33045133 931220
See more
992218 66397
6047 1398 83 03826866
See more